Murine interferons induced by viruses and by non-viral substances such as lectins, tilorone, lipopolysaccharide and Brucella have been analysed by affinity chromatography on a column of Sepharose coupled to antiviral interferon antibodies. The results reported here suggest that virus and B-cell stimulants induced interferons which are antigenically related and that T cell-dependent mitogens induce and "interferon like" molecule which appears to be antigenically and physiocochemically different.
